How to serve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Cake

Serve slices of this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Cake on a decorative plate, and add a few fresh raspberries on the side for a touch of color. A scoop of vanilla ice cream or a dollop of whipped cream pairs beautifully with this rich dessert. 🍦

How to store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Cake

To keep your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Cake fresh, store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will stay delicious for up to a week. If you want to save it for longer, you can freeze individual slices, wrapped tightly in plastic wrap for up to 3 months. ❄️

Tips for preparing Chocolate Raspberry Truffle Cake

  • Make sure all your ingredients, especially eggs and milk, are at room temperature. This helps create a smoother batter.
  • Use high-quality cocoa powder for a deeper chocolate flavor.
  • Allow the cake to cool completely before frosting to prevent the ganache from melting.
  • Fresh raspberries can be substituted with frozen ones, but make sure to thaw and drain excess moisture before using.

FAQs

Q: Can I make this cake ahead of time?
A: Absolutely! You can bake the cakes a day in advance and store them in the refrigerator. Just frost them on the day you plan to serve.

Q: What can I use instead of raspberries?
A: You can use any fruit preserves or fresh fruits, such as strawberries or cherries, depending on your preference!

Q: How do I know when the cake is done baking?
A: The cake is done when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ean. If it has batter on it, let it bake a few more minutes.
